Steve
Hall
Steve
paints in the style of Edward Wesson and
is the co-author of “The Watercolours
of Edward Wesson”. Steve is now recognised
by his fellow artists as a water-colourist
of great ability and his paintings have
been sold worldwide. His years of experience
in teaching, coupled with his outstanding
artistic ability, have made him a very popular
and successful tutor.

Viktoria Prishedko
Viktoria is a sensitive yet vibrant painter who can move our inner selves with her inflamed watercolours. Her impeccable control of design and perspective couples with her looseness when applying watercolour and the intensity of her colours. We can’t help shivering when watching one of her winter scenes or feeling cuddled by her sunny landscapes. Her watercolours manage to touch this subtle vein in your blood that can’t leave you indifferent, but only waiting for more. Born in Moldavia she now lives in Germany and teaches in several countries..

Judi
Whitton
Judy
is a lady of great charm and warmth and
her style of painting and teaching is unique.
John Yardley, in his foreword in her outstanding
book “Loosen up your watercolour”,
said, “Judi can truly be said to be
a water-colourist. Her palette combines
depth and subtlelty of colour, while the
free brushstrokes – almost abstractions
- are based on sound drawing ability. Technical
knowledge, composition and originality are
combined to promote maximum enthusiasm in
the student”. If you want to learn
to paint in an unstressed atmosphere, full
of peace and tranquillity Judi Whitton is
your girl.
